Rhea-AI Filing Summary

PIMCO Dynamic Income Strategy Fund (PDX) insider Greg Elliot Sharenow reported a purchase of 6,020 Common Shares on 2026-08-18 at a weighted average price of $21.7687 per share in open-market or private transactions. After this trade he holds 50,124 Common Shares directly and 34,692.5 shares indirectly, the latter including shares acquired through a qualified dividend reinvestment plan.

weighted average price financial
"The price reported in Column 4 is a weighted average price."
Weighted average price is the average price of a security where each trade or component is counted according to its size, so bigger trades pull the average more than smaller ones. Think of it like calculating the average cost of a grocery haul where items you bought more of have greater influence on the final per-item cost. Investors use it to understand the true average price paid or received, judge execution quality, and compare trading performance against market movement.
